Hire Resolve is assisting petrochemical organizations in hiring experienced petrochemical professionals to support refinery, chemical, and downstream manufacturing operations across the United States. This is a multi-role opportunity spanning several functions within the sector—such as plant operations, process and project engineering, reliability and maintenance, EHS/PSM, quality, supply chain, and commercial/technical services. These openings are designed for mid- to senior-level talent and offer a clear pathway toward senior leadership roles, including superintendent, plant/area manager, engineering manager, and regional leadership positions.

Key Responsibilities

  • Lead and optimize safe, efficient plant operations across continuous and batch processes, utilities, and supporting units
  • Drive process improvements, debottlenecking, yield optimization, energy efficiency, and cost reduction initiatives
  • Support or lead capital projects from scope definition through execution, commissioning, and handover (FEL/front-end planning through start-up)
  • Develop and maintain technical documentation, procedures, and operating envelopes (P&IDs, SOPs, MOCs, PSM elements, etc.)
  • Strengthen reliability programs including preventive/predictive maintenance, RCA, turnaround planning, and asset integrity strategies
  • Ensure compliance with OSHA process safety management (PSM), EPA risk management expectations (where applicable), and site EHS programs
  • Implement risk assessments and safe work systems (PHA/HAZOP participation, JSA, LOTO, contractor safety oversight)
  • Manage cross-functional teams and stakeholders (operations, maintenance, engineering, labs, contractors, vendors) to deliver site goals
  • Monitor KPIs and performance dashboards for safety, production, quality, reliability, and budget adherence
  • Support audits and inspections; coordinate corrective actions and continuous improvement plans
  • Contribute to talent development through coaching, training plans, and succession planning within operations and technical teams

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in Chemical Engineering, Mechanical Engineering, Electrical Engineering, Industrial Engineering, Chemistry, or a related technical discipline (advanced degree or relevant certifications are a plus)
  • Typically 7–15+ years of experience in petrochemical, refining, specialty chemicals, polymers, industrial gases, or adjacent process manufacturing environments
  • Working knowledge of core petrochemical processes and plant systems, with demonstrated exposure to one or more functional tracks (operations leadership, process engineering, reliability, maintenance, EHS/PSM, projects, quality, or commercial/technical support)
  • Familiarity with U.S. safety and compliance expectations (OSHA, PSM, LOTO, contractor safety; EPA and DOT awareness depending on role/site)
  • Competency with common engineering and maintenance systems (e.g., SAP/Maximo, PI System or similar historians, MOC/PSM tools, CMMS, basic data analysis in Excel)
  • Strong communication skills for plant-floor execution and cross-functional leadership; able to document, present, and influence stakeholders
  • Ability to work onsite in an industrial environment; some roles may require shift coverage, on-call rotation, or travel depending on site needs
